Democratic National Committee



DNC Statement on Anniversary of Title IX



July 12th, 2008

DNC Chairman Howard Dean and DNC Women's Caucus Chair Mame Reiley issued the following statement marking the 36th anniversary of the enactment of Title IX, which outlaws sex discrimination in educational programs. After the passage of Title IX in 1972, today more than 2.7 million girls participate in athletics in high school according to the U.S. Dept. of Education.
